České Budějovice - The South Bohemian Region has announced an architectural competition for a new bridge in České Budějovice, the Bridge of Astronauts. It is intended to replace the currently heavily used bridge, which is in poor condition. This was stated by the governor's deputy Pavel Klíma (TOP 09).
"The bridge is in poor technical condition and needs to be replaced with a new one. It should be functional and representative in all aspects. I greatly appreciate the fact that its final appearance will come from an architectural competition, and I am convinced that this will ensure the construction of a structure that will be a decoration for the regional city," said the deputy. According to him, the region does not only want to build a functional link from Mánesova Street across the Malše River; the aim is to create an architecturally interesting object. "We want to create something that will be a decoration for the city," he stated.
A professional analysis of the bridge in the past showed that its condition is deteriorating. Therefore, the region had to change the traffic limit from 35 tons to 23. The Bridge of Astronauts was built in 1959 and was partially repaired in 1994, adding noise barriers. Nonetheless, according to Klíma, its condition remains unsatisfactory. "The bridge is weakened by corrosion, and the concrete is also contaminated. It has a low load-bearing capacity and an insufficient flow profile. Therefore, it has been proposed to remove the bridge and replace it entirely with a new one," said the deputy.
"The region is investing significant resources to improve traffic flow in České Budějovice; we will soon open the southern tangential road and are preparing for the construction of the northern connector. It is therefore essential that Mánesova Street, which is a key transportation artery in České Budějovice, is in good condition and serves the South Bohemian people," said Governor Martin Kuba (ODS).
